Using the Walkie-Talkie (Talk & Listen)
To talk, press and hold the push-to-talk (PTT) button while speaking into the microphone. When you finish speaking, release the button to listen to the reply. Always remember that only one person can speak at a time on the same channel.
For better communication, hold the radio a few inches away from your mouth and speak clearly. Short, simple messages are easier to understand. This style of communication is effective during outdoor activities and emergencies.
Advanced Features (Scan, Call, Alerts)
The OZA19LT has several advanced features that make it more useful. The scan function allows the radio to check all available channels automatically and stop on the ones with activity. This is great when you want to find an active group quickly.
Call alerts are another useful feature. You can send a tone to others before speaking, which helps grab their attention. Some models also include hands-free (VOX) operation, where the radio transmits automatically when it detects your voice. This is helpful when your hands are busy.
Setting Privacy Codes
Privacy codes are used to reduce interference from other users on the same channel. By setting a code, your radio will only pick up signals from radios with the same code. This makes conversations more private and less disturbed.

To set a privacy code, go to the menu and select the channel first, then choose the code number. Make sure all radios in your group use the same code for smooth communication.
Range and Best Use Practices
The communication range of the OZA19LT depends on the environment. In open areas, it can cover several miles, but in forests, hills, or urban areas, the range may be shorter due to obstacles.
For the best results, always keep the radio antenna upright and avoid covering it with your hand. Try to use the radio in open spaces for maximum range. Standing on higher ground can also improve performance.

Troubleshooting Guide
If your radio is not working, there are some simple checks you can do. If the device does not turn on, check the battery installation and charge level. If you cannot hear others, confirm that both radios are on the same channel and privacy code.
Static noise may mean you are out of range or there is interference. Try changing the channel or moving to an open area. Most problems can be fixed with these easy steps.
